Reston, VA – August 24, 2026: C5MI, a certified SAP partner and leader in digital transformation and supply chain innovation, announced today that the Defense Logistics Agency (DLA), in partnership with C5MI, has achieved Full Operational Capability (FOC) of its SAP Warehouse Management System (WMS), now live at 113 sites across the globe. The milestone marks the largest SAP WMS FOC deployment in the history of the Department of War (DoW) and the culmination of the Largest SAP EWM and TM system ever fielded within the DoW to date.
Delivered in partnership among DLA, SAP, NS2, AFS, and C5MI as the key delivery engine, the program replaced DLA’s decades-old legacy Distribution Standard System with a modern, cloud-based SAP system. That system now powers warehouse and distribution operations for tens of thousands of DLA employees and users, who manage more than five million items and tens of billions of dollars in inventory in support of America’s warfighters.

Program Milestones
- First in the DoW: C5MI completed the first SAP S/4 migration in the Department of War, establishing the scalable model the department now references.
- Fastest S/4 migration: C5MI completed the fastest SAP S/4 migration in the federal government, in just 32 weeks.
- Record-setting pace: From initial go-live to FOC, the team executed one of the most ambitious and rapidly deployed SAP modernization efforts in DoW history, sustaining a wave-based deployment cadence across every DLA disposition region. This approach avoided change requests and gave DLA full transparency into the program.
- Milestone-based delivery: C5MI structured the engagement around milestone-based payments, reflecting its practice of getting paid only after delivering committed results. The structure ties payment directly to proven outcomes, reflecting C5MI’s commitment to delivering on its word.
- Largest single-site go-live: The team completed the largest single-site go-live at Defense Distribution Susquehanna, Pennsylvania (DDSP), DLA’s highest-volume distribution hub, in November 2025.
- Global reach: 113 sites now operate worldwide, spanning CONUS and OCONUS distribution centers, industrial support activities, and disposition services sites.
- Enterprise scale: Tens of thousands of trained users now execute millions of warehouse transactions annually across a global supply chain.
Return on Investment for the Government and the Warfighter
The FOC milestone delivers measurable value for taxpayers and the mission:
- Legacy cost elimination: Retiring the legacy Distribution Standard System will remove millions of dollars in sustainment costs and eliminate the end-of-service-life risk that threatened global distribution operations.
- Audit-ready inventory accuracy: Real-time, serialized visibility into inventory location, movement, and delivery strengthens auditability and financial accountability across DLA’s multibillion-dollar inventory.
- Faster material to the warfighter: Reduced order cycle times and improved order accuracy get parts and supplies to the point of need faster, including in contested logistics environments.
- Operational efficiency: The new platform has improved warehouse utilization and lines-per-hour productivity at deployed sites.
- Readiness at scale: A simplified data model, unified business processes, and advanced analytics let DLA manage its global supply chain more effectively and ensure warfighters receive the materiel they need, when they need it, even in the most hostile conditions.
A Partnership Model for DoW Modernization
DLA, SAP, NS2, AFS, and C5MI achieved FOC through a deliberate, disciplined partnership. DLA provided mission ownership and change leadership through its WMS Task Force construct. SAP NS2 provided the secure platform. C5MI served as the key delivery engine, driving deployment execution, data migration, site readiness, training, and go-live support across all 113 sites. Together, the organizations built a repeatable, scalable blueprint for ERP modernization that the Department of War is now studying.
